I'm having an issue with a basic blazor project. I have a parent component and a child component with an event callback where I want it to pass back a type of T. The issue I'm having is that I have an error about converting MethodGroup to EventCallback. If I convert this to using Action then it works but I can't do it async which isn't ideal. Any ideas what I'm doing wrong?
Parent
<Child
DeleteCallback="@OnDelete"></Child>
public async Task OnDelete(T item)
{
}
Child
@typeparam T
[Parameter]
public EventCallback<T> DeleteCallback { get; set; }
<a @onclick="() => DeleteCallback.InvokeAsync(item)"></a>

You were close:
<ChildComponent Item="someModel" T="SomeModel" DeleteCallback="OnDeleteSomeModel" />
@code {
SomeModel someModel = new SomeModel();
void OnDeleteSomeModel(SomeModel someModel)
{
...
}
}
The EventCallback uses a generic type and blazor cannot infer it if you don't pass the type to the component.
This means that if you have a EventCallback<T>
you need to pass the value of T
to the component e.g. T="SomeType"
.
